Florida State-Clemson ‘College GameDay’ predictions: Who picked Seminoles, Tigers?

The 2024 college football season has not gotten off to an ideal start for Florida State football.

The Seminoles (1-4, 1-3 ACC) opened the season ranked No. 10 in the US LBM Coaches Poll and other national polls, but FSU has stumbled off to a rough start, coming off a 12-1 season last year. Coming off a tough road loss to SMU last weekend, the Seminoles now face the first-ranked team on their schedule in No. 14 Clemson, on Saturday at Doak Campbell Stadium.

Redshirt freshman Brock Glenn earns the start for FSU at quarterback after former Clemson QB DJ Uiagalelei exited the game against the Mustangs with a hand injury and could miss significant time. The Seminoles are looking to win their first home game against the Tigers since 2014, while Clemson coach Dabo Swinney will look to surpass Bobby Bowden for most career wins by an ACC coach on the field named after Bowden.
